Ahead of its December 4 launch, Nightdive’s Blood: Refreshed Supply has received an episode of the developer’s Deep Dive podcast, which welcomes the creators of the new Marrow and Death Wish episodes of the upcoming remaster, Dustin Twilley and Nick Palsmeier.

The episode sees the two developers talk about their experience creating the new expansions for the cult FPS, as well as delving into Nightdive Studios’ work remastering Blood for a second time for PC and, for the first time, consoles. The episode also includes additional behind-the-scenes information on how the team expanded the game while preserving its signature over-the-top carnage and sneering attitude that made it a fan favorite.

Blood: Refreshed Supply is Nightdive Studios remaster of the 2019 original Blood: Fresh Supply. This new remaster features additional technical enhancements for modern platforms, including up to 4K resolution at unlocked frame rates, local split-screen and online co-op for up to 8 players, a Vault with behind-the-scenes content from the development of Blood, and more. As well as including the original Blood campaign and the Plasma Pak and Cryptic Passage add-ons, Blood: Refreshed Supply features two new mission scenarios: Marrow (available at launch) and Death Wish (releasing post-launch).

Nightdive Studios has given Nintendo Switch 2 fans some love when it comes to System Shock 2: 25th Anniversary. Previously released for the original Switch, players can now grab the Switch 2 version from the Nintendo eShop. Or, if you already own the Switch version, you can grab the Switch 2 version as a free upgrade! There’s even a 40% discount on now until June 23.

Initially launching for PC via Steam, Epic Games Store, GOG, and Humble Store on last June, System Shock 2: 25th Anniversary Remaster eventually made it to the PlayStation 5, Xbox Series, PlayStation 4, Xbox One, and Switch the next month. The Switch 2 version of the game offers enhanced resolution, higher fram rate, and support for mouse control.
